If you program a radius command, R, in the same block as I, and/or K, the
control gives the R priority. The I-, and/or K-words are then ignored.
Important: Your system installer can specify the maximum allowed
difference between the starting radius of the arc and the ending radius of
the arc. If the difference exceeds the allowed value set in AMP, an error
occurs.
